The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2) has a general score of 58.6, which is a little bit better than Asus Fonepad's 53.9 global score. These tablets have Android OS, but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2) has the newer 12 version while Asus Fonepad has Android 4.1, offering a couple additional features and some performance improvements. The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2) body is extremely newer and incredibly thinner than Asus Fonepad's, although it's also way heavier.
Asus Fonepad features a lot better processing power than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2), although it has 3 GB lesser RAM and lesser processing cores (although they are faster). Asus Fonepad features a bit more vivid screen than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2), because although it has a lot worse 800 x 1280 resolution and a way smaller display, it also counts with a bit higher display pixel density.
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2) shoots much clearer photographs and videos than Asus Fonepad, because it has a much higher 13 MP resolution back facing camera. The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2) counts with a much bigger storage to install games and applications than Asus Fonepad, because although it has no slot for SD memory cards, it also counts with more internal memory.
Lenovo Tab P11 (Gen 2) has a much better battery duration than Asus Fonepad, because it has an 80% more battery capacity.
